I grew up in the cattle ranching Sandhills in Nebraska in the 1930s and there was a concerted effort to wipe out coyotes completely. Never happened, of course, but the reduction of coyotes for those years gave me a great increase in rabbits and prairie dogs to shoot with the 22 single shot I got for my 6th birthday - got a well used Winchester 94 in 32 special the next year since I thought coyotes should be given at least a humane one shot kill - and a 22 wasn't up to that -



My dog helped me but somehow wasn't in this shot.

I was an adult before I got a BB gun - Daisy Red Ryder
